What Might Be The Reason For My 3 Year Old Daughter To Pass Different Color Stools With Stomach Pain ?

my 3yr old child passed stools the other day that were red, some brown and some black. she said she had a stomach ache but since then they seem fine. am worried as my mother died from bowel cancer

Hi Louisa, Welcome to HealthcareMagic Forum.
Kindly do not worry, as Bowel cancer is not common in children. It it were black it is calles Melena if they were red it is called Hematochezia. The exact for this has to be ruled out as it could be due to Hemorrhoids, constipation, Milk allergies, trauma or Vascular malformation which are abnormal collections of blood vessels called arteriovenous malformations. Kindly take her to a Pediatrician so that he/she can examine her and rule out these causative factors.
